Transaction 5bbc107dfab5816949231606039845f4a444ad7623d3f07edac739604fcaddf2

1 Input
2 Outputs
  • 5bbc107dfab5816949231606039845f4a444ad7623d3f07edac739604fcaddf2:0
  • value  3919
    address  357d4rAjQhDPaWhZrBAFY7aizVPkNSq2DH
  • 5bbc107dfab5816949231606039845f4a444ad7623d3f07edac739604fcaddf2:1
  • value  72978
    address  3F3r5JkMkyP7r5feKwNt8TRkJuEmVMCjwB